Top Locations Tagged with Engineering works aluva india

Engineering works aluva india in India - 683563/ near ernakulam

Engineering works aluva india in India - 683108/ near ernakulam

Engineering works aluva india in India - 683112/ near ernakulam

Engineering works aluva india in India - 683561/ near ernakulam

Engineering works aluva india in India - 683511/ near ernakulam

Engineering works aluva india in India - 683574/ near ernakulam

Engineering works aluva india in India - 683108/ near ernakulam